How do Marines differ from army?
The U.S. Army is primarily land-based, so they will use trucks, tanks and all-terrain vehicles for transportation. Conversely, the Marines frequently handle Navy-related campaigns, so they might use ships, submarines and amphibious vehicles in addition to Humvees or tanks.

Is there an infantry division in the Marine Corps?
The United States Marine Corps operates its own infantry unit with an outstanding reputation. Marine Infantry (Field 03) is the backbone of the military branch with a primary goal of seizing and controlling terrain. The infantry division features several different Military Occupational Specialties (MOS).
